System.ArgumentOutOfRangeException: 索引和长度必须引用该字符串内的位置。 参数名: length 在 System.String.Substring(Int32 startIndex, Int32 length) 在 zhuanliShow.Bind()
【技术实现步骤摘要】
本申请涉及车辆控制,具体而言,涉及一种车辆控制方法、装置、存储介质及设备。
技术介绍
1、车辆在户外进行越野或经过湿滑路面时,轮胎容易发生打滑导致车辆受困无法前行。目前,新能源汽车在轮胎发生打滑时,一般是依赖于车身稳定系统中的牵引力控制系统功能来脱困。牵引力控制系统功能在检测到轮胎滑移率过高时,会将降扭信号发送给整车控制器,以使整车控制器对打滑轴的电机实现降扭控制,通过非打滑轴的驱动使车辆能够脱困。然而,这一方式会降低整车动力性,同时也会影响车辆行驶的平顺性。
技术实现思路
1、本申请的目的在于提供一种车辆控制方法、装置、存储介质及设备,旨在解决相关技术中针对新能源汽车发生打滑时的解决方案存在的容易降低整车动力性,同时影响车辆行驶的平顺性的问题。
2、第一方面,本申请提供的一种车辆控制方法,包括:获取车辆的四个车轮的轮速,根据所述四个车轮的轮速计算前轴轮速信息、后轴轮速信息和整车轮速信息,根据所述前轴轮速信息、后轴轮速信息和整车轮速信息判断所述车辆是否满足打滑条件;当判断结果为是时,根据所述前轴轮速信息和后轴轮速信息确定打滑轴,以及所述打滑轴的滑移率;根据所述打滑轴对应的滑移率计算扭矩转移系数,并基于所述扭矩转移系数将所述打滑轴的扭矩转移至非打滑轴;所述扭矩转移系数表征所述打滑轴转移的扭矩相对于原先的扭矩的比例。
3、在上述实现过程中,根据车辆的四个车轮的轮速计算前轴轮速信息、后轴轮速信息和整车轮速信息,再根据这些轮速信息对车辆是否满足打滑条件进行判断,在打
4、进一步地,在一些例子中,所述前轴轮速信息包括前轴轮速、前轴最大轮速和前轴最小轮速;所述后轴轮速信息包括后轴轮速、后轴最大轮速和后轴最小轮速;所述整车轮速信息包括整车最大轮速、整车最小轮速和整车前后轴速差;所述整车前后轴速差是所述前轴轮速减去所述后轴轮速得到的差值。
5、在上述实现过程中,提供前轴轮速信息、后轴轮速信息和整车轮速信息的具体内容。
6、进一步地,在一些例子中,所述打滑条件由第一打滑子条件和第二打滑子条件组成;所述第一打滑子条件包括整车最大轮速大于第一标定轮速,且整车最小轮速小于第三标定轮速;所述第二打滑子条件包括以下任意一项:轮速大于第一标定轮速的车轮个数等于1,且轮速小于第三标定轮速的车轮个数等于3;整车前后轴速差大于第一标定轮速,且前轴最小轮速大于第二标定轮速;整车前后轴速差小于第一标定轮速的相反数,且后轴最小车速大于第二标定轮速;其中,所述第一标定轮速大于所述第二标定轮速,所述第二标定轮速大于所述第三标定轮速。
7、在上述实现过程中,提供可通过轴间扭矩转移改善车辆打滑情况的打滑工况的判断条件。
8、进一步地,在一些例子中,所述根据所述前轴轮速信息和后轴轮速信息确定打滑轴,以及所述打滑轴的滑移率,包括:根据前轴最小轮速和后轴最小轮速确定前轴滑移率和后轴滑移率;若前轴轮速减去后轴最小轮速得到的差值大于所述第一标定轮速,确定前轴为打滑轴,并将所述前轴滑移率确定为所述打滑轴的滑移率;若后轴轮速减去前轴最小轮速得到的差值大于所述第一标定轮速,确定后轴为打滑轴,并将所述后轴滑移率确定为所述打滑轴的滑移率。
9、在上述实现过程中,提供一种确定打滑轴及其滑移率的具体方式。
10、进一步地,在一些例子中,所述根据所述打滑轴对应的滑移率计算扭矩转移系数,包括:若所述打滑轴对应的滑移率小于等于第一设定值,确定扭矩转移系数为0%;若所述打滑轴对应的滑移率大于第一设定值,且小于等于第二设定值,根据所述滑移率和第一线性关系计算扭矩转移系数,所述第一线性关系中,所述扭矩转移系数与所述滑移率呈基于第一相关系数的正相关关系;若所述打滑轴对应的滑移率大于第二设定值,且小于等于第三设定值,根据所述滑移率和第二线性关系计算扭矩转移系数,所述第二线性关系中,所述扭矩转移系数与所述滑移率呈基于第二相关系数的正相关关系;若所述打滑轴对应的滑移率大于第三设定值,确定扭矩转移系数为100%;其中,所述第一相关系数大于所述第二相关系数。
11、在上述实现过程中,根据打滑轴对应的滑移率所处的数值区间,设置不同的扭矩转移系数,即依据打滑轴打滑的严重程度来转移打滑轴不同比例的扭矩,从而实现合理的扭矩转移。
12、进一步地,在一些例子中,所述方法还包括:在将所述打滑轴的扭矩转移至非打滑轴后,重新获取前轴轮速信息、后轴轮速信息和整车轮速信息;根据重新获取的前轴轮速信息、后轴轮速信息和整车轮速信息判断是否满足打滑退出条件;若判断结果为是,对前后轴扭矩进行恢复;所述打滑退出条件包括以下任意一项:整车前后轴速差的绝对值小于所述第一标定轮速;前轴最大轮速和后轴最大轮速均小于所述第一标定轮速;前轴最大轮速和后轴最大轮速中的一项大于所述第一标定轮速,且前轴最小轮速和后轴最小轮速之间的差值的绝对值小于第二标定轮速。
13、在上述实现过程中,提供一种判断车辆实现脱困正常行驶的具体方式,并且在判定车辆脱困时,将前后轴的当前扭矩恢复至打滑前的扭矩,如此,保证车辆的正常运行。
14、进一步地,在一些例子中,所述对前后轴扭矩进行恢复,包括:迭代执行以下步骤,直至所述扭矩转移系数为零:判断所述扭矩转移系数是否大于等于预设阈值;若判断结果为是,在预设时间内,将所述非打滑轴的第一扭矩转移至所述打滑轴,以使所述扭矩转移系数更新为所述扭矩转移系数减去所述第一系数得到的值;所述第一系数表征所述第一扭矩相对于所述打滑轴原先的扭矩的比例;若判断结果为否,在预设时间内,将所述非打滑轴的第二扭矩转移至所述打滑轴,以使所述扭矩转移系数更新为所述扭矩转移系数减去所述第二系数得到的值;所述第二系数表征所述第二扭矩相对于所述打滑轴原先的扭矩的比例;所述第一系数小于所述第二系数。
15、在上述实现过程中,在判定车辆脱困时,通过滤波模块,将前后轴扭矩缓慢恢复至打滑前的状态,这样,有效防止轮胎反复打滑。
16、第二方面,本申请提供的一种车辆控制装置,包括:获取模块,用于获取车辆的四个车轮的轮速,根据所述四个车轮的轮速计算前轴轮速信息、后轴轮速信息和整车轮速信息,根据所述前轴轮速信息、后轴轮速信息和整车轮速信息判断所述车辆是否满足打滑条件;确定模块,用于当判断结果为是时,根据所述前轴轮速信息和后轴轮速信息确定打滑轴,以及所述打滑轴的滑移率;转移模块,用于根据所述打滑轴对应的滑移率计算扭矩转移系数,并基于所述扭矩转移系数将所述打滑轴的扭矩转移至非打滑轴;所述扭矩转移系数表征所述打滑轴转移的扭矩相对于原先的扭矩的比例。
17、第三方面,本申请提供的一种电子设备,包括:本文档来自技高网...
【技术保护点】
1.一种车辆控制方法,其特征在于,包括:
2.根据权利要求1所述的方法,其特征在于,所述前轴轮速信息包括前轴轮速、前轴最大轮速和前轴最小轮速;所述后轴轮速信息包括后轴轮速、后轴最大轮速和后轴最小轮速;所述整车轮速信息包括整车最大轮速、整车最小轮速和整车前后轴速差;所述整车前后轴速差是所述前轴轮速减去所述后轴轮速得到的差值。
3.根据权利要求2所述的方法,其特征在于,所述打滑条件由第一打滑子条件和第二打滑子条件组成;所述第一打滑子条件包括整车最大轮速大于第一标定轮速,且整车最小轮速小于第三标定轮速;所述第二打滑子条件包括以下任意一项:
4.根据权利要求3所述的方法,其特征在于,所述根据所述前轴轮速信息和后轴轮速信息确定打滑轴,以及所述打滑轴的滑移率,包括:
5.根据权利要求1所述的方法,其特征在于,所述根据所述打滑轴对应的滑移率计算扭矩转移系数,包括:
6.根据权利要求3所述的方法,其特征在于,所述方法还包括:
7.根据权利要求6所述的方法,其特征在于,所述对前后轴扭矩进行恢复,包括:
8.一种车辆
9.一种计算机可读存储介质,其特征在于,其上存储有计算机程序,所述计算机程序被处理器执行时实现如权利要求1至7任一项所述的方法。
10.一种电子设备,其特征在于,包括处理器、存储器及存储在存储器上并可在处理器上运行的计算机程序,其中,所述处理器执行所述计算机程序时实现如权利要求1至7任一项所述的方法。
...【技术特征摘要】
1.一种车辆控制方法,其特征在于,包括:
2.根据权利要求1所述的方法,其特征在于,所述前轴轮速信息包括前轴轮速、前轴最大轮速和前轴最小轮速;所述后轴轮速信息包括后轴轮速、后轴最大轮速和后轴最小轮速;所述整车轮速信息包括整车最大轮速、整车最小轮速和整车前后轴速差;所述整车前后轴速差是所述前轴轮速减去所述后轴轮速得到的差值。
3.根据权利要求2所述的方法,其特征在于,所述打滑条件由第一打滑子条件和第二打滑子条件组成;所述第一打滑子条件包括整车最大轮速大于第一标定轮速,且整车最小轮速小于第三标定轮速;所述第二打滑子条件包括以下任意一项:
4.根据权利要求3所述的方法,其特征在于,所述根据所述前轴轮速信息和后轴轮速信息确定打滑轴,以及所述...
【专利技术属性】
技术研发人员:洪越,夏阿南,杨黎健,
申请(专利权)人:广汽埃安新能源汽车股份有限公司,
类型:发明
国别省市:
还没有人留言评论。发表了对其他浏览者有用的留言会获得科技券。